logo

边缘计算开源:赋能未来,构建开放生态

作者:Nicky2025.09.23 14:27浏览量:1

简介:本文探讨边缘计算开源的核心价值,分析其技术架构、应用场景及实践挑战,提出开发者与企业参与开源生态建设的路径,助力行业构建开放、协同的创新环境。

边缘计算开源:从技术革新到生态共建的实践探索

一、边缘计算开源的必然性:技术演进与产业需求双轮驱动

边缘计算作为5G、物联网、工业互联网的核心基础设施,其开源化进程是技术标准化与产业协同的必然结果。传统云计算模式下,数据集中处理导致延迟高、带宽占用大、隐私风险突出等问题,而边缘计算通过将计算能力下沉至网络边缘,实现了低时延(<10ms)、高带宽利用率(节省30%-70%核心网流量)和本地化数据治理。然而,边缘场景的碎片化(如工业控制、智能交通、智慧城市)导致技术栈高度分散,厂商间协议不兼容、开发成本高企成为行业痛点。

开源模式的引入,通过共享代码、标准化接口和协同开发,有效解决了这一问题。以Linux基金会主导的LF Edge项目为例,其旗下EdgeX Foundry框架已吸引英特尔、戴尔、华为等300余家企业参与,提供设备管理、规则引擎、安全服务等模块化组件,支持跨平台(x86/ARM)、跨操作系统(Linux/Windows)部署。数据显示,采用EdgeX的企业开发周期缩短40%,硬件适配成本降低60%。

技术架构层面,边缘计算开源框架通常包含三层:

  1. 边缘节点层:支持轻量级容器(如K3s、MicroK8s)和函数即服务(FaaS)模型,实现资源动态调度。例如,KubeEdge通过扩展Kubernetes,支持边缘设备自主决策,断网时仍可执行本地规则。
  2. 边缘网络层:采用SDN(软件定义网络)技术实现流量智能调度。OpenFlow协议在边缘场景的应用,使网络时延优化达20%-50%。
  3. 云边协同层:通过消息队列(如MQTT、Kafka)和API网关实现数据同步。AWS IoT Greengrass与Azure IoT Edge均提供云边双向通信能力,支持模型下发与状态上报。

二、开源生态的构建路径:从代码贡献到场景落地

1. 开发者参与:降低技术门槛,加速创新

开源项目为开发者提供了低代码开发环境。以Apache NiFi为例,其可视化流程设计器允许通过拖拽组件(如处理器、连接器)快速构建数据管道,无需深入理解底层协议。对于硬件开发者,Eclipse ioFog提供边缘设备模拟器,支持在PC端调试ARM架构代码,缩短硬件适配周期。

实践建议

  • 从模块贡献开始:优先参与文档完善、测试用例补充等低风险任务,逐步深入核心代码。
  • 利用社区资源:通过Slack、Discord等渠道加入项目工作组,参与每周例会获取技术指导。
  • 关注场景化分支:如针对工业场景的EdgeX Foundry工业协议插件开发,可结合Modbus、OPC UA等标准实现设备直连。

2. 企业战略:开源与商业化的平衡

企业参与开源需明确战略定位:

  • 技术领导者:如英特尔通过开源OpenVINO工具包,推动AI模型在边缘设备的优化部署,巩固芯片市场优势。
  • 解决方案提供商:施耐德电气基于EdgeX构建EcoStruxure平台,集成自有传感器与第三方应用,提供端到端能源管理方案。
  • 云服务商:AWS通过开源Greengrass核心组件,吸引企业上云,同时通过付费SaaS服务实现变现。

关键挑战与应对

  • 安全合规:边缘设备常处理敏感数据(如医疗影像),需遵循GDPR、等保2.0等法规。开源项目应集成TLS加密、零信任架构等模块,并提供审计日志接口。
  • 硬件兼容性:通过定义硬件抽象层(HAL),如EdgeX的Device Service SDK,屏蔽底层差异。戴尔边缘网关已支持超过200种设备协议。
  • 长期维护:建立明确的版本发布周期(如每季度更新),并通过CI/CD流水线自动化测试,确保代码质量。

三、典型应用场景与开源方案选型

1. 工业制造:预测性维护

某汽车工厂部署基于EdgeX的预测性维护系统,通过振动传感器采集设备数据,在边缘节点运行LSTM模型,实时检测异常。开源组件选型如下:

  • 数据采集:EdgeX Device Modbus Service
  • 边缘推理:NVIDIA Jetson AGX Xavier + TensorRT
  • 规则引擎:EdgeX Rules Engine(结合Drools)
  • 云边同步:MQTT Broker(EMQX)

效果:设备故障预测准确率提升至92%,停机时间减少65%。

2. 智慧城市:交通信号优化

某城市交通管理局采用KubeEdge构建智能信号灯系统,边缘节点根据实时车流动态调整配时。关键实现:

  • 边缘集群:K3s部署在路口控制箱,支持离线运行。
  • AI模型:YOLOv5目标检测模型量化后部署至NVIDIA Jetson Nano。
  • 协同决策:通过EdgeMesh实现跨路口节点通信。

数据:高峰时段通行效率提高30%,尾气排放降低18%。

四、未来展望:开源生态的演进方向

  1. AI与边缘计算的深度融合:ONNX Runtime等框架将支持更多边缘设备架构(如RISC-V),实现模型自动调优。
  2. 安全增强:SPDX标准将推动软件物料清单(SBOM)在边缘场景的普及,提升供应链透明度。
  3. 行业垂直化:医疗、能源等领域将出现更多专用开源项目,如OHIF Viewer(医疗影像)与Grid Edge X(能源管理)。

行动倡议

  • 开发者:积极参与LF Edge、CNCF等社区的Meetup活动,贡献代码与文档。
  • 企业:制定开源战略路线图,明确技术投入与商业回报的平衡点。
  • 政府:通过政策引导(如税收优惠)鼓励企业共享边缘计算成果。

边缘计算开源不仅是技术共享,更是产业生态的重构。通过开放协作,我们正迈向一个更高效、更安全、更可持续的智能边缘时代。

相关文章推荐

发表评论